Who You Are:
The **Senior Associate, Capital Markets** will play an integral role in supporting the SVP, Capital Markets in executing long-term financial strategy and capital markets activities for QTS. In this role, you will work as a key member of a small, tight-knit team in a fast-paced environment supporting QTS’ accelerating growth profile. You will have regular interaction and exposure to the broader executive leadership team as well as members of Blackstone, QTS’ majority owner and one of the largest and most sophisticated private investment firms in the world. This role will provide an opportunity to develop a deep understanding of the data center and real estate industries and the tools to develop into a future leader at QTS.
What You Will Do:
+ Support the execution of financing transactions including construction and term loans, corporate credit facilities, and bond offerings to support the robust development pipeline and ongoing capital needs of QTS.
+ Manage transaction processes and due diligence, including interacting with bankers, lawyers, external consultants and internal and external stakeholders.
+ Prepare investor and lender presentations and provide due diligence support to enhance investor engagement.
+ Support investor relations by materials, responding to diligence. requests and clearly articulating the Company’s financing strategy and performance
+ Collaborate closely and cross-functional teams including FP&A, Treasury, Accounting, Legal, Investment, Asset Management, and Development to ensure alignment of capital needs and execution.
+ Develop key performance metrics and assist in the preparation of monthly and quarterly reporting materials and presentations for QTS senior leadership team and Blackstone management.
+ Financial modeling and liquidity forecasting at an asset- and corporate level – build underwriting, financing and liquidity models to evaluate and execute on a variety of complex asset-level and corporate-level financing structures.
